Как спроектированы испытательные пространства создания

Как спроектированы испытательные пространства создания

Как спроектированы испытательные пространства создания

Испытательная среда проектирования является собой обособленное среду для испытания программного ПО. Программисты формируют обособленную инфраструктуру, которая копирует действительные параметры работы программы. Данная структура содержит серверы, базы данных, сетевые части и прочие технические части.

Коллективы проектирования используют Вулкан казино для безопасного испытания свежих функциональности. Обособленное среда позволяет валидировать код без риска повредить работающий продукт. Эксперты активируют приложение в контролируемых условиях и анализируют его работу.

Организация тестового окружения копирует архитектуру продуктовой платформы. Специалисты регулируют параметры, устанавливают библиотеки и готовят сведения для тестирования. Каждый блок платформы должен действовать подобно производственной версии.

Процесс создания проверочного окружения нуждается серьезных мощностей. Организации резервируют вычислительные мощности, базы данных и сетевую структуру. Верно выстроенная система способствует определять дефекты на первых этапах разработки. Тщательное испытание минимизирует число ошибок в конечном версии решения.

Зачем требуются отдельные среды для тестирования

Самостоятельные пространства для проверки оберегают продуктовые системы от неожиданных эффектов. Новый код способен иметь серьезные дефекты, которые вызовут к авариям в выполнении приложения. Отдельное окружение дает возможность найти дефекты до их проникновения к финальным потребителям.

Специалисты испытывают с множественными способами воплощения функций. Проверочное среда предоставляет волю проверять необычные методы без беспокойства нарушить компании. Коллективы могут аннулировать обновления и стартовать испытание снова в удобный время.

Параллельная деятельность нескольких разработчиков нуждается автономных окружений. Каждый инженер тестирует свои обновления, не создавая помехи сотрудникам. Изоляция исключает противоречия между различными итерациями казино Вулкан и ускоряет процесс построения.

Защита сведений пользователей сохраняется главной целью при проверке. Настоящая данные пользователей не призвана задействоваться в экспериментах. Обособленная среда функционирует с синтетическими данными, которые моделируют подлинные сведения. Такой подход предотвращает раскрытия приватной информации и выполняет предписания регулирования о охране индивидуальных информации.

Чем испытательная платформа различается от рабочей

Испытательная система задействует облегченную архитектуру по контрасту с рабочей платформой. Организации снижают затраты мощности, резервируя меньше серверных ресурсов для проверки программы. Рабочее окружение процессирует вызовы тысяч потребителей в один момент, тогда как испытательное пространство предназначено на ограниченную объем.

Сведения в испытательной среде являются собой программно сформированные сведения. Специалисты формируют информацию, которая повторяет архитектуру настоящих сведений заказчиков. Рабочая система включает текущие сведения клиентов и требует повышенных действий защиты.

Наблюдение и фиксация выполняются различно в двух категориях окружений. Тестовое среда накапливает исчерпывающую информацию о каждой процессе для оценки Игровые автоматы и определения ошибок. Боевая платформа фиксирует только важные случаи, чтобы не загружать хранилища информации.

Возможность к испытательной системе получают программисты и эксперты по контролю. Боевое пространство доступно для финальных потребителей и требует пристального контроля модификаций. Любое модификация боевой среды проходит многоэтапное подтверждение, тогда как тестовая среда позволяет моментально делать обновления для тестов.

Как генерируются реплики систем для валидации

Процесс построения реплики системы инициируется с клонирования исходного софта из хранилища. Программисты загружают текущую версию продукта и устанавливают компоненты на испытательных серверах. Платформа надзора версий обеспечивает назначить подходящую редакцию для установки.

Настроечные компоненты настраиваются под характеристики проверочного среды. Разработчики прописывают пути баз данных, параметры сетевых связей и технологические параметры. Грамотная настройка обеспечивает правильную выполнение приложения в изолированном среде.

База информации клонируется с применением инструментов переноса. Команды создают копию рабочей базы и мигрируют организацию таблиц в проверочное репозиторий. Конфиденциальные сведения заменяются синтетическими данными для выполнения политики охраны.

Автоматизированное развертывание установки форсирует разворачивание популярные казино и сокращает возможность дефектов. Сценарии выполняют команды для инсталляции компонентов и инициализации служб. Контейнеризация позволяет заключить программу в обособленный компонент. Подобный метод гарантирует согласованность пространств на различных периодах проектирования.

Какие разновидности тестовых сред имеются

Среда построения предназначена для написания и исправления софта программистами. Каждый эксперт трудится на индивидуальном машине или выделенном узле. Инженеры быстро применяют модификации и валидируют основную работоспособность блоков.

Интеграционная среда консолидирует код от нескольких членов коллектива. Система автоматически формирует программу и активирует испытания согласованности компонентов. Данный разновидность пространства находит столкновения между модулями Вулкан казино на первой фазе.

Платформа валидации эксплуатируется экспертами по качеству для детальной испытания опций. Тестировщики выполняют кейсы эксплуатации и документируют определенные дефекты. Окружение имеет проверенную версию приложения для последовательного исследования.

Предпродакшн инфраструктура наиболее схожа к боевой среде. Коллективы реализуют заключительную испытание перед запуском модификаций. Подобное пространство содействует обнаружить дефекты эффективности и совместимости с реальной системой.

Демонстрационная система разворачивается для демонстраций заказчикам. Пространство включает сформированные данные и настроенные последовательности демонстрации возможностей продукта.

Как валидируются свежие опции

Проверка свежих функциональности инициируется с исследования спецификаций к формируемому модулю. Тестировщики просматривают документацию и составляют список испытаний для подтверждения функционирования системы. Каждая возможность должна совпадать указанным характеристикам.

Юнит тестирование проверяет изолированные части программы в изоляции. Разработчики формируют автоматизированные валидации, которые вызывают методы и проверяют данные с прогнозируемыми данными. Такой прием обеспечивает оперативно выявлять дефекты в алгоритме приложения.

Интеграционное тестирование исследует интеграцию новой опции с имеющимися блоками. Коллективы валидируют обмен сведений между компонентами и точность процессинга запросов. Специалисты эксплуатируют утилиты для моделирования разных кейсов казино Вулкан выполнения.

Функциональное тестирование осуществляется с точки зрения реального потребителя. Сотрудники воспроизводят обычные варианты использования и валидируют адекватность результатов прогнозам. Группа регистрирует выявленные дефекты для исправления.

Регрессионное тестирование гарантирует, что свежий софт не испортил эксплуатацию существующей функций.

Почему необходимо локализовать дефекты

Локализация дефектов блокирует проникновение багов на рабочую среду. Серьезная баг в боевой платформе способна повлечь к потере информации заказчиков и замораживанию операций. Тестовое окружение помогает определить дефект до ее выхода к пользователям.

Локализация багов форсирует процесс корректировки устранения. Специалисты четко идентифицируют модуль с багом и направляют усилия на корректировке специфического фрагмента кода. Обособленная валидация исключает эффект других компонентов Игровые автоматы на данные исследования.

Проверочная среда формирует защищенное среду для тестов с правками. Группы тестируют множественные подходы решения без угрозы обострить обстановку.

Обособление дефектов создает такие достоинства:

  • Охрана репутации предприятия от неблагоприятных отзывов;
  • Снижение экономических потерь от неработоспособности системы;
  • Сохранение доверия заказчиков к продукту;
  • Минимизация длительности на обнаружение источника неполадки.

Описание локализованных дефектов позволяет исключить возвращение неполадок в дальнейшем. Группы изучают причины неполадок и улучшают методы создания.

Как группы функционируют с испытательными средами

Команды построения задействуют механизм управления доступом для взаимодействия с испытательными платформами. Каждый специалист получает авторизационные credentials с конкретными правами в связи от позиции. Разработчики размещают программу, проверяющие стартуют испытания, администраторы управляют инфраструктурой.

Процесс размещения обновлений соответствует принятому протоколу. Специалисты коммитят код в репозитории и генерируют запрос на объединение. Программная инструмент компилирует приложение и помещает измененную версию в тестовом пространстве.

Синхронизация между членами осуществляется через механизм управления заданий. Разработчики записывают обнаруженные дефекты, устанавливают владельцев и проверяют статус операций. Открытость практик позволяет рационально назначать казино Вулкан ресурсы и проверять периоды.

Систематические совещания группы анализируют выходы испытания и определяют предстоящие меры. Участники передают данными о неполадках и выдвигают решения. Коллективная работа ускоряет ликвидацию багов.

Фиксация операций содействует свежим сотрудникам оперативно освоить оперирование с тестовыми платформами.

Значение проверочных окружений в надежности приложения

Тестовые платформы составляют базис для поддержания стабильности софтверного приложения. Планомерная валидация изменений в изолированном окружении сокращает число неполадок в рабочей среде. Группы выявляют критические ошибки до релиза и блокируют неблагоприятное воздействие на потребителей.

Регулярное проверка обеспечивает хорошее уровень кодовой платформы. Автоматические испытания стартуют вслед за каждого обновления и сигнализируют о дефектах согласованности. Инженеры получают ответную отклик о воздействии изменений на работу Игровые автоматы системы.

Предсказуемость поведения продукта получается через поэтапное тестирование. Каждая функция подвергается испытание на разнообразных этапах в профильных средах. Целостный способ подтверждает адекватность решения стандартам качества.

Минимизация рисков при запуске изменений Вулкан казино определяется от надежности испытания. Группы используют предпродакшн систему для заключительной валидации перед развертыванием. Подобная подход оберегает дело от денежных убытков.

Устойчивая надежность приложения нуждается постоянного улучшения подходов проверки и развития системы.

About The Author

Leave Comment